Anyone who takes thyroid medication should not take iron without consulting their doctor. Iron interferes with the uptake of thyroid medication. The thyroid meds would have to be adjusted and it could be a difficult balancing act.

TeriShelly--- I have taken Gabapentin for a half year now and think it is a help... My Neurologist gave me the option to take 100, 200, or 300mg... to try to find which dose seemed best. I went from the 100mg to the 200mg too quickly and was dizzy when I rolled over in bed to get up one morning. So the neurologist said to go easy and let my body adjust to the Gabapentin at 100mg, then after a month or so I could go up to 200. It's good now. Besides that, I'm on Ropinirole, maybe starting some augmentation now, and am going to discuss what to do with my Neurologist on Monday.
